The statement, “demand refers to the willingness of buyers to purchase different quantities of a good at different prices during a specific time period” is wrong. The reason being that demand is the willingness and ability of a buyer to consume different quantity of goods at different
Economics Concept Introduction
Demand: Demand refers to the willingness and the ability of a buyer to consume goods and services at a different price level in a given period of time.
